Class MinimumTlsVersion
java.lang.Object
com.azure.core.util.ExpandableStringEnum<MinimumTlsVersion>
com.azure.resourcemanager.mediaservices.models.MinimumTlsVersion
public final class MinimumTlsVersion
extends com.azure.core.util.ExpandableStringEnum<MinimumTlsVersion>
The minimum TLS version allowed for this account's requests. This is an optional property. If unspecified, a secure
default value will be used.
-
Field Summary
Modifier and TypeFieldDescriptionstatic final MinimumTlsVersion
Static value Tls10 for MinimumTlsVersion.static final MinimumTlsVersion
Static value Tls11 for MinimumTlsVersion.static final MinimumTlsVersion
Static value Tls12 for MinimumTlsVersion.static final MinimumTlsVersion
Static value Tls13 for MinimumTlsVersion. -
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ic MinimumTlsVersion
fromString
(String name) Creates or finds a MinimumTlsVersion from its string representation.static Collection<MinimumTlsVersion>
values()
Gets known MinimumTlsVersion values.Methods inherited from class com.azure.core.util.ExpandableStringEnum
equals, fromString, hashCode, toString, values
-
Field Details
-
TLS10
Static value Tls10 for MinimumTlsVersion. -
TLS11
Static value Tls11 for MinimumTlsVersion. -
TLS12
Static value Tls12 for MinimumTlsVersion. -
TLS13
Static value Tls13 for MinimumTlsVersion.
-
-
Constructor Details
-
MinimumTlsVersion
Deprecated.Use thefromString(String)
factory method.Creates a new instance of MinimumTlsVersion value.
-
-
Method Details
-
fromString
Creates or finds a MinimumTlsVersion from its string representation.- Parameters:
name
- a name to look for.- Returns:
- the corresponding MinimumTlsVersion.
-
values
Gets known MinimumTlsVersion values.- Returns:
- known MinimumTlsVersion values.
-
fromString(String)
factory method.